What are we doing now?

We are already working towards a greener future in the transport sector. Our technology platform enables the collection and analysis of large amounts of data across transport networks. This data is used by public transport authorities and private operators to increase efficiency and improve the passenger experience, which leads to increased public transport usage.

By enabling the optimisation of bus routes and schedules, CitySwift’s performance optimisation platform increases the number of people using public transport, leading to a reduction in carbon emissions. As part of our Sustainability Impact Plan we have calculated that CitySwift’s platform reduced carbon emissions by 13,445,558 KgCO2 in 2024. We’re targeting a reduction of 100,000,000 KgCO2 per year by 2030.

Where do we want to be?

Our goals align with our Climate Action Plan:

  • Carbon Emissions: Reduce carbon emissions by helping transport agencies optimise routes and schedules.
  • Drive Modal Shift: Encourage more people to use public transport by continuously improving bus service performance.
  • Promoting Electrification: Support the transition to electric bus fleets by using our technology to inform electric bus route planning.
  • Improving Accessibility: Make public transport more accessible to a wider range of people to reduce the need for car ownership.

SDG
SDG Target
Rationale
3.6 - Reduce road injuries and deaths
Our technology makes bus travel a more attractive alternative to private cars.
Cars are the number one vehicle type involved in road injuries and deaths.
3.9 - Reduce illnesses and death from hazardous chemicals and pollution
By reducing reliance on private cars, our technology reduces noise and air pollution on roads.
7.2 - Increase global percentage of renewable energy
We support the transition to electric bus fleets by using our technology to inform electric bus route planning.
9.1 - Develop sustainable, resilient and inclusive infrastructures
CitySwift optimises bus networks using big data, improving efficiency and reducing congestion.
11.2 - Affordable and sustainable transport systems
Our technology helps public transit operators improve service reliability, making bus travel a more attractive alternative to private cars.
11.6 - Reduce the environmental impact of cities
By optimising bus networks to ensure they’re delivering more reliable and efficient services, our technology helps reduce emissions and fuel consumption.
13.2 - Integrate climate change measures into policies and planning
CitySwift’s data-driven solutions support cities in reducing their carbon footprint by encouraging public transport use over private vehicles.
